Pixelation
Whenever I try to watch a live sport, especially football or hockey, the feed is pixelated. This is really bad on NESN HD during Bruins games. It gets so pixelated that it becomes nauseating to watch. I have checked all my connections, have reset the set-top box numerous times, and have no issues with the stream through the Xfinity Stream app on Roku. I also have replaced the TV and the cable going from the TV down to the splitter in the basement where the cable comes into the house

Pixelation happens when the signal for the channel you are trying to watch is too weak or has too much noise, and is most likely due to a poor connection between the cable box and Comcast's network, usually in or near your home.
Troubleshoot by checking all connectors for corrosion and tightness, and by looking for damaged coax cable. Running the cable through a surge protector, a defective splitter, or too many splitters can cause signal problems as well. If there is an amplifier in the line make sure it's getting power.
If you can't find the problem or you'd rather have Comcast take care of it, call them at the phone number on your bill or 1-800-Comcast, or use one of the options on https://www.xfinity.com/support/contact-us/. Ask them to check the account setup and send a refresh signal to the box. If they can't fix the problem remotely, insist they send a tech out to identify the cause and correct it.
If the tech finds bad coax, splitters, amplifiers, or connections in your home (even if Comcast originally supplied them) you'll probably have to pay for the visit ($70-$100) unless you have their Service Protection Plan (https://www.xfinity.com/support/articles/service-protection-plan, closed to customers that don't already have it). If the trouble is due to a faulty Comcast cable box/DVR/digital adapter or anything outside your home, you shouldn't be charged.
